**Q: Does Marlin reload config changes without a restart?**

Yes. Marlin watches its config store and applies most settings within thirty seconds. Exceptions are port bindings and TLS material, which require a rolling restart. If a customer reports stale settings, check the reload log first. The full list of hot-reloadable keys is here.

operations page: https://sonarqube.torvadyn.corp/secrets/issue/build/projects/cb22bd68ddbca242

## 3.2.0 — SDK parity

The Quillbright Swift and Kotlin SDKs are now at full feature parity. Kotlin gains offline caching, batched telemetry, and the retry policy API shipped in Swift 3.1. Swift picks up the session resumption hooks previously Kotlin-only. Parity is enforced going forward by the shared spec suite in `sdk-conformance`; both clients must pass before tagging. No breaking changes. Release sign-off and any parity exceptions must be cleared with the engineer named below.

signatory, yahog-badug: Quenix Ulaael

BRIEFING — Leadership Review: Reseller Programme

The Ardent Partner Network closed Q3 with 41 active resellers, up from 28. Channel revenue now 22% of total. Tier margins hold at 18/24/30. Two underperformers in the Calder region flagged for exit. Onboarding time cut to nine days. Ask: approve the revised deal-registration rules and the co-marketing fund increase. Decision needed this cycle. Context on the broader channel strategy follows below.

board note of kadug-tawig: Only 5 of the 100 pilot accounts renewed Oliath, so a churn review is set for April 15.

## Webhook Retry Semantics (Pellwright Dispatcher)

Failed deliveries retry up to 6 times with exponential backoff, capped at 4 hours. Signatures are regenerated per attempt; replayed payloads carry a monotonic attempt counter. Endpoints returning 410 are disabled immediately. Review retries for signature reuse or counter gaps before approving endpoint changes. Full retry policy and signing details are documented on the internal page here.

runbook for tagug-hafog: https://jira.lumiclabs.internal/projects/pages/pages/9773c0d8